Tor_Raps wrote:Why does a team need to go from tanking to being a championship contender the following year?
Its ok to make a move as long as it makes you better overall. Gradual improvement how majority of teams win championships. The ones who bank on shortcuts typically fall flat on their face.
I agree and it's almost uncommon, however that's not to say that it's never been done before. It's basically never been done where a team with a bottom-8 record became championship contenders through trade except with the 2007-2008 Boston Celtics. They were 24-58 with the 2nd worst record and then won a chip through two huge trades to get KG and Allen. The only other notable examples of deep lotto teams to championship contenders were done organically through draft picks like Spurs getting Duncan and Celtics getting Bird.
